Comunidad de diseño web y desarrollo en internet online

Descarga Personalizada

Citar            
MensajeEscrito el 16 Ene 2006 12:33 pm
Hola, :) bueno pues estoy pidiendo ayuda a obtener un codigo muy dificil y enredado para mi. Tengo una galeria de flash 8 que descargue de un sitio y esta galeria tiene una funcion que me llamo mucho la atencion y es que cuando quieres descargar una imagen de la galeria, hay un boton de la galeria que dice descargar y cuando le das clic se abre la ventana del browser de donde lo quieres guardar (se brinca lo de la pregunta que si lo deseas guardar o abrir o etc..) y luego cuando seleccionas el destino sale un preloading de flash que indica el porciento de lo descargado de la imagen, nunca mostrando la ventana del explorador ni nada de eso... he aqui el ejemplo de la galeria... http://www.sephiroth.it/test/PHP_remoting/imagebrowser3/flash/iGallery.php
solo quisiera ese codigo porque no se como sacarlo de tanto action script aqui estan los archivos para descargar http://www.workcreations.com/jnbworks/gallery3.zip en una chance que tengan, si estan aburridos o algo porfavor si pudieran ayudarme a obtener ese codigo.... se lo agradeceria eternamente :D Ciao ^^ quisiera saber mas :cry:

Por evanezzcence

Claber

107 de clabLevel



Genero:Masculino  

firefox
Citar            
MensajeEscrito el 16 Ene 2006 03:04 pm
Utilizan el metodo download de la clase "FileReference" en Flash 8.

date una vuelta por este tutorial, detalla un poco la clase, y te podria ayudar a lo que neceesitas.

Salu2

Por Jorgelig

Claber

3035 de clabLevel

12 tutoriales

 

Monterrey, Nuevo Leon, MX

firefox
Citar            
MensajeEscrito el 16 Ene 2006 09:20 pm
Orale muchas gracias lo estoy revisando :D

Por evanezzcence

Claber

107 de clabLevel



Genero:Masculino  

firefox
Citar            
MensajeEscrito el 16 Ene 2006 10:05 pm
Hola acabo de ver esto y me parece genial las explicaciones del FileReference, pero por decir si yo quiero que al presionar un boton que yo haya hecho se ejecute la descarga y todo... lo primero que tengoque hacer es poner al boton esto vdd?

Código :

//Importar la clase flash.net.FileReference
import flash.net.FileReference;
y luego seria este

Código :

down_btn.addEventListener("click", doDownload);
function doDownload() {
teniendo en cuenta que el boton debe tener nombre de instancia "down_btn" pero despues que es lo que tengo que hacer y como modifico este codigo para que ya tenga un archivo especifico a descargar

Código :

if (getFile != undefined) {
      fileUpload.download(path+"/"+getFile);
       }
   }
porque este es para obtener el archivo dependiendo de lo que seleccionaste en el dataGrid entonces tambien tengo otra duda el progreso que muestra la descarga es un movie clip escalado y si yo quiero que muestre uno que no es escalado como uno que no tenga que ver con una barra... espero que me puedan ayudar ya que estoy comenzando en esto... ^^ gracias

Por evanezzcence

Claber

107 de clabLevel



Genero:Masculino  

firefox
Citar            
MensajeEscrito el 17 Ene 2006 06:20 pm

Código :

//Importar la clase flash.net.FileReference
import flash.net.FileReference;
es para importar la clase y que puedas hacer uso de los metidos. incluyendo los listerner ke le das a
los botones.

Con respecto a la descarga, tu seleccionas un archivo en el datagrid, y al darle al boton download, ese archivo, especificamente es el ke se descarga. La variable "getFile" es el nombre del archivo a descargar. para que quede ".../micarpeta/getFile.jpg"

En la parte de abajo del tutorial viene un link para ke veas un ejemplo del tuto en accion; pruebalo para que comprendas un poco mejor como funciona.

te aconsejo sigas el tuto paso a paso; esta muy bien explicado ;)

si tienes algun problema cuando estes implementando el tuto; postea aqui.

Pd. Seria bueno que te dieras una vuelta por la seccion de tutoriales, hay unas intruducciones muy buenas a ActionScript, asi como otra para programacion orientada a objetos.

Salu2

Por Jorgelig

Claber

3035 de clabLevel

12 tutoriales

 

Monterrey, Nuevo Leon, MX

firefox
Citar            
MensajeEscrito el 18 Ene 2006 06:47 am
No ya entendi el tuto solo que lo que yo quiero eske no haya un datagrid si no que solo sea el boton como "geturl" para descargar. no se si es posible :( pero si entendi el tuto aunque sabes que no me funciona dice que la transferencia se completo y se refresca pero no aparece el archivo... ya habia posteado con esa duda y nadi elo ha hecho funcionar y posteado que ya lo hizo funcionar... :crap: pero eske ps como no se mucho de esto aunque lo he leido no se si alomejor yo estoy haciendo algo mal.

Por evanezzcence

Claber

107 de clabLevel



Genero:Masculino  

firefox

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.